In California workers’ compensation claims, early documentation isn’t just “paperwork.” It can determine whether the insurer believes:
- the incident happened as reported,
- the symptoms match the mechanism of injury,
- treatment was sought within a reasonable time, and
- the medical provider can connect the condition to work.
A calculator may assume “generic” facts, but insurers and evaluators look at your specific timeline: when you reported the injury, what you told the employer, what the first medical records say, and whether your restrictions match what you actually can do.
